     58       1.1        pk #ifdef PIC
     59       1.1        pk /*
     60       1.1        pk  * PIC_PROLOGUE() is akin to the compiler generated function prologue for
     61       1.1        pk  * PIC code. It leaves the address of the Global Offset Table in DEST,
     62       1.1        pk  * clobbering register TMP in the process. Using the temporary enables us
     63       1.1        pk  * to work without a stack frame (doing so requires saving %o7) .
     64       1.1        pk  */
     65       1.1        pk #define PIC_PROLOGUE(dest,tmp) \
     66       1.1        pk 	mov %o7,tmp; 3: call 4f; nop; 4: \
     67       1.7        tv 	sethi %hi(_C_LABEL(_GLOBAL_OFFSET_TABLE_)-(3b-.)),dest; \
     68       1.7        tv 	or dest,%lo(_C_LABEL(_GLOBAL_OFFSET_TABLE_)-(3b-.)),dest; \
     69       1.1        pk 	add dest,%o7,dest; mov tmp,%o7
     70       1.1        pk 
     71       1.1        pk /*
     72       1.1        pk  * PICCY_SET() does the equivalent of a `set var, %dest' instruction in
     73       1.1        pk  * a PIC-like way, but without involving the Global Offset Table. This
     74       1.1        pk  * only works for VARs defined in the same file *and* in the text segment.
     75       1.1        pk  */
     76       1.1        pk #define PICCY_SET(var,dest,tmp) \
     77       1.1        pk 	mov %o7,tmp; 3: call 4f; nop; 4: \
     78       1.1        pk 	add %o7,(var-3b),dest; mov tmp,%o7
     79       1.1        pk #else
     80       1.1        pk #define PIC_PROLOGUE(dest,tmp)
     81       1.1        pk #define PICCY_OFFSET(var,dest,tmp)
     82       1.1        pk #endif
